From a66fa4db24553d6ec6c8978c528081a94b1715a1 Mon Sep 17 00:00:00 2001 From: Richard Mudgett Date: Thu, 9 Aug 2018 18:46:19 -0500 Subject: [PATCH] res_sorcery_realtime.c: Fix unqualified fetch warning. The allow_unqualified_fetch option for the sorcery realtime backend blocked actually fetching all rows when the option is set to warn. * Made issue a warning and actually do the request when allow_unqualified_fetch=warn is set. Change-Id: I74456c80a03a62dce66fc3dc3cb0cf2351ac4312 --- res/res_sorcery_realtime.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/res/res_sorcery_realtime.c b/res/res_sorcery_realtime.c index c74e1c1a86..4ea58aae70 100644 --- a/res/res_sorcery_realtime.c +++ b/res/res_sorcery_realtime.c @@ -210,8 +210,7 @@ static void sorcery_realtime_retrieve_multiple(const struct ast_sorcery *sorcery return; } if (config->fetch == UNQUALIFIED_FETCH_WARN) { - ast_log(LOG_WARNING, "Unqualified fetch attempted on %s\n", config->family); - return; + ast_log(LOG_WARNING, "Unqualified fetch requested on %s\n", config->family); } /* If no fields have been specified we want all rows, so trick realtime into doing it */